49.1.1 Overview
Interface backup functions can enabled Backup interface or disabled it according to statement or flux
information of Primary interface .If primary interface is down because of lines and etc., backup interface will
enabled auto and data can send or receive through it instead of primary interface. It can add reliability from
source router to destination. If flux of primary interface is crowded, it can activate backup interface also, share
the data transportations to speed up data transportations. If primary interface is between “down” and “up” or
flux of primary interface and backup interface are both small, backup interface can be activated but not
transporting data. This can save cost of lines .The listing interfaces can be primary interface:
asynchronism serial port
ISDN
synchronism serial port
Except above types, backup interfaces include Dialer logic interface also.
49.1.2 Backup InterfaceConfigratoin Task List
If you want to configure interface backup in above interfaces ,you should do as follows in interface configure
mode.
Enabling backup and choosing the backup interface
You can also do these tasks. These tasks are optional, can provide many uses and enforce interface backup
functions.
enabling interface backup rejection
enabling flux equalization backup
49.1.3 Backup InterfaceConfigratoin Task
49.1.3.1 Enabling Backup and Choosing the Backup Interface
To realize interface backup functions, you should configure backup interface of this interface first. You can use
instructions as follows in interface configuration mode.
Command Purpose
backup interfaceslot/port
choose backup interface of this interface.
